CLEVELAND — The Ohio National Guard said it will close the mass COVID-19 testing site in Cleveland’s University Circle as cases drop in northeast Ohio. 

Meanwhile, the National Guard said it is shifting its resources to southern Ohio. 

In the last week, the National Guard has started staffing COVID-19 testing sites in Athens, Pomeroy and Jackson. 

The National Guard said it served more than 25,000 patients since opening the Cleveland mass testing site Dec. 21. On its first day of operations, the testing site was overwhelmed by response and was forced to close the line hours ahead of time. 

The state says it will continue testing for COVID-19 at the Cleveland site through Jan. 23.

Northeast Ohio has seen declining COVID-19 case rates, according to the Ohio Department of Health. The area has also seen a decline in COVID-19 hospitalizations. According to the Ohio Hospital Association, there has been a 22% drop in COVID-19 hospitalizations in northeast Ohio in the last week. 

Last week, the state closed a mass testing site in Akron.
